The EDGE Program

04Jan10

The EDGE Program helped me change my life.  I never really was a bad kid; I just made poor decisions.  By the way, my name is Quadele McCoy.  I was headed down the wrong path; hanging with the wrong people and doing the wrong things.  But then, I realized that I needed an education and I was too smart not to get one.  You know, they say that education is the key to success and I definitely want to be successful.  EDGE was the key I started with to get my GED.   My next step is to get registered in Saint Augustine where I want to study Mass Communications and become a radio broadcaster and D.J. 

The EDGE is what you make it because Ms. Fran and Ms. Evie will help anyone who wants to help themselves.  Prime example – me.  I was kicked out multiple times but they believed in me and so they kept giving me chances.  I knew if I would only apply myself that there was nothing I couldn’t do. When I walked across the stage and received my diploma and it gave me a great sense of accomplishment.  Now that all of that is behind me; I see a very bright future ahead.   

Thank you Ms. Fran and Ms. Evie for believing in me and thanks to the ones who didn’t – the motivation for me was being told what I could not do.  Oh, well!
